FILE - The Oct. 24, 2006 file photo shows then South African President Thabo Mbeki, right, being presented with a FIFA pennant by FIFA Executive Committee member, Dr. Amos Adamu, at the opening of a 2010 soccer World Cup Kick Off Workshop in Cape Town. FIFA suspended executive committee members Amos Adamu and Reynald Temarii from the 2018 and 2022 World Cup hosting vote on Thursday Nov. 18. 2010 after completing a corruption investigation, and cleared bidders Qatar and Spain-Portugal of collusion. Workers decorate the park of the FIFA headquarters with soccer balls in Zurich, Switzerland, Thursday, Nov. 18, 2010. FIFA has suspended Amos Adamu and Reynald Temarii from the 2018 and 2022 World Cup hosting vote after completing a corruption investigation. FIFA's ethics court suspended Adamu from all football activity for three years and Temarii for one year. (AP Photo/ Anja Niedringhaus)
